About Holding On Letting Go (HOLG):

Holding On Letting Go is a charity supporting bereaved children, young people, and their families after the loss of a loved one. We provide specialist bereavement support, training for professionals, and outreach programmes to help children navigate their grief in a safe and understanding environment.

Role Overview:

We are looking for a proactive and detail-oriented volunteer to support our fundraising efforts by researching funding opportunities and helping to organise grant applications. This role is ideal for someone with strong research and organisational skills who is eager to make a meaningful impact in a flexible and remote capacity.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Research and identify grant and trust funding opportunities that align with HOLG’s mission and activities.
  • Compile key information about each funding opportunity, including deadlines, eligibility criteria, application questions, and funder priorities, in a structured format.
  • Assist in reviewing and prioritising potential funding opportunities based on suitability for HOLG.
  • Organise and archive past grant applications, ensuring a structured and accessible digital filing system.
  • Support the team by keeping funding research up to date and easy to access for future applications.
  • Collaborate with finance/fundraising staff to ensure grant research aligns with fundraising priorities.
